As an Apprentice operative, you’ll support the vital need to uphold quarry and cement site production. You’ll be loading trucks with rocks, stone, sand, and gravel and driving some of the large yellow machinery such as a loading shovel. You will be maintaining machinery such as the loading shovel by ensuring it is well greased, dust free and reporting any defects. You will get involved in maintaining a tidy site to keep everyone safe and ensuring machinery doesn’t get damaged. You will attend the training centre in Mansfield 2 days every other month. The cost of travel, accommodation and meals will be covered by Breedon.
